HIV/AIDS Intervention


HIV / AIDS InterventionThe Lake Region of Kenya has been devastated by the HIV epidemic. This deadly disease has inflicted over 600,000 people in the region leading to significant economic and social repercussions. Communities in this region need to secure their future by effectively combating this deadly disease. There is a need to battle this epidemic by a combination of educative means and use of tools and methodologies that would give them greater control over their lives.

This initiative targeting one village in Western Kenya aims to provide the communities in the whole Lake Region of Kenya a means to a better tomorrow. This project will produce the strategy and implementation plan for effective combat of the HIV epidemic within these communities. The overall intent of this initiative is to enable success, as defined by a set of measurable targets, to these communities.

The most outstanding impact of HIV/AIDS is the shift in dependency ratios, the aged having to look after an increasing number of orphans. Poorer families find it impossible to cope with the needs of orphans. These orphans often drop out of school, become vagrant and get caught up in the HIV/AIDS cycle.


A package support is needed for orphans that includes:
  1. School Feeding
  2. School Uniforms
  3. Financial Sponsorship (school fees and levies)
  4. Vocational Training (for out-school-orphans)

The strategy of this upcoming project is to identify a specific number of orphans that could be supported towards a sustainable reliance.
